Meiotic defects in a man with non-obstructive azoospermia: case report   总被引:7,自引:0,他引:7  
Infertile men have an increased frequency of aneuploid sperm. We have determined that decreased recombination is associated with the production of aneuploid sperm in humans. The aim of this study was to determine whether some cases of infertility are associated with decreased meiotic recombination. Analysis of the early stages of meiosis was performed in a 33-year-old man with non-obstructive azoospermia. Newly developed immunocytogenetic techniques were used to identify the synaptonemal complex (SC) in various stages of prophase. Antibodies to meiotic proteins identified the SC (SYN1/SCP3), the centromere (CREST) and recombination sites (MLH1). Only 36 meiotic spreads were recovered from the infertile man, compared with hundreds available from controls. One-third of the cells were in zygotene compared with 4% in controls, demonstrating an inability of bivalents to synapse and progress to pachytene. The infertile man had a greatly reduced frequency of recombination, with a mean of only 32.7 MLH1 foci/cell (range 1-60) compared with 46.0 (range 21-62) in control donors. A high proportion of cells (73%) contained at least one autosomal bivalent with zero MLH1 foci, compared with only 4.5% in control donors. Discontinuities in the SC were also more prevalent (68% of cells versus 26% in controls). This is the first demonstration of dramatic pachytene-stage abnormalities in an infertile man using these powerful new immunocytogenetic techniques.  相似文献

Inflammatory myofibroblastic tumours (IMTs) were initially considered to be benign reactive processes, but cases with an unfavourable outcome have been reported. Moreover, clonal genetic alterations have recently been published in some cases, suggesting that IMT may represent a malignant neoplastic entity. This paper reports a case of IMT that developed in the mammary gland, an unusual site. The histological picture was characterized by a proliferation of spindle cells with little cellular atypia and rare mitoses, associated with a polymorphous inflammatory infiltrate. Their immunophenotype, characterized by the expression of vimentin, smooth muscle actin, and cytokeratins, corresponded to that of myofibroblasts. Cytogenetic analysis revealed the clonal nature of the lesion. The modal karyotype was 48, X, ins(2;X)(q34;p21.2p22.2), +7, del(9)(p23), +19. Including the present observation, a 9p deletion has now been found in three cases of IMT. These observations show that IMT may be a clonal neoplasm, even in sites different from deep soft tissues.  相似文献

Extraskeletal myxoid chondrosarcoma is a rare malignant soft tissue tumour that can be difficult to diagnose correctly, especially preoperatively. We describe four cases of extraskeletal myxoid chondrosarcoma of the extremities diagnosed by a multimodal approach. The cytological examination of fine-needle aspirates showed small and round, mildly pleomorphic cells lying in sheets and cords, but also dispersed within a myxoid and metachromatic intercellular substance. Histological, electron microscopic and immunocytochemical examination also yielded findings compatible with the diagnosis of extraskeletal myxoid chondrosarcoma. Cytogenetic analysis demonstrated a t(9;22)(q22;q12) in two tumours and a t(9;17)(q22;q11) in the third and fourth. The translocation t(9;22)(q22;q12) has been described repeatedly in extraskeletal myxoid chondrosarcoma but never in other tumours; hence, the detection of this pathognomonic chromosome abnormality in short-term cultured cells from fine-needle aspirates verified the diagnosis in two of the cases. The t(9;17)(q22;q11) found in the last two cases probably represents a new cytogenetic subgroup of extraskeletal myxoid chondrosarcoma as it, too, is unknown in other contexts. The multimodal approach taken in these four cases enabled a definite diagnosis of a rare malignant tumour whose cytological and histological features alone are usually not sufficiently distinct to rule out other differential diagnostic possibilities. The structure of the normal resting EEG crosspectrum SVV(omega) is analyzed using complex multivariate statistics. Exploratory data analysis with Principal Component Analysis (PCA) is followed by hypothesis testing and computer simulations related to possible neural generators. The SVV(omega) of 211 normal individuals (ages 5 to 97) may be decomposed into two types of processes: the xi process with spatial isotropicity reflecting diffuse, correlated cortical generators with radial symmetry, and processes that seem to be generated by more spatially concentrated, correlated sources. The latter are reflected as spectral peaks such as the process. The eigenvectors of the xi process are the Spherical Harmonic Functions which explains the recurring pattern of maps characteristic of the spatial PCA of qEEG data. A new method for estimating sources in the frequency domain which fits dipoles to the whole crosspectrum is applied to explain the characteristics of the localized sources.  相似文献

SUMMARY  The hypothesis that local activation of brain regions during wakefulness affects the EEG recorded from these regions during sleep was tested by applying vibratory stimuli to one hand prior to sleep. Eight subjects slept in the laboratory for five consecutive nights. During a 6-h period prior to night 3, either the left or the right hand was vibrated intermittently (20 min on-8 min off), while prior to night 5 the same treatment was applied to the contralateral hand. The sleep EEG was recorded from frontal, central, parietal and occipital derivations and subjected to spectral analysis. The interhemispheric asymmetry index (IAI) was calculated for spectral power in nonREM sleep in the frequency range 0.25-25.0 Hz for 0.5-Hz or 1-Hz bins. In the first hour of sleep following right-hand stimulation, the IAI of the central derivation was increased relative to baseline, which corresponds to a shift of power towards the left hemisphere. This effect was most prominent in the delta range, was limited to the first hour of sleep and was restricted to the central derivation situated over the somatosensory cortex. No significant changes were observed following left-hand stimulation. Although the effect was small, it is consistent with the hypothesis that the activation of specific neuronal populations during wakefulness may have repercussions on their electrical activity pattern during subsequent sleep.  相似文献

中国东北汉族一个先天性白内障家系致病基因的鉴定   总被引:5,自引:0,他引:5  
目的鉴定一个先天性白内障家系的致病基因。方法根据已知与先天性白内障有关的12个致病基因的染色体上的定位,分别选取3~4个的微卫星标记位点,对该家系进行连锁分析。通过测序鉴定致病基因。结果在1q21.1GJA8位点显示最大Lod值2.44。致病基因定位于1q21.1区的GJA8基因,构成缝隙连接的缝隙连接蛋白Connexin50。DNA序列分析鉴定显示其第2外显子的第191个碱基杂合突变T>G导致其蛋白产物第64位缬氨酸转变为甘氨酸。结论Connexin50的V64G新生突变是导致该家系的致病原因。  相似文献

The DQA gene of the rabbit major histocompatibility complex (MHC, RLA) is highly polymorphic and, in contrast to those reported for other mammalian species, is present as a single copy. These properties allow use of this gene in a method to type the class II locus of RLA by a combination of single-stranded conformational polymorphism (SSCP) and heteroduplex (HD) analysis. Familial segregation of RLA-DQA was shown and RLA class II types for rabbits of unknown pedigree were determined using migration patterns of amplified genomic DNA. Typing results were confirmed in experiments where unknown samples were mixed with products from rabbits of RLA types defined by sequence analysis. These analyses detected an RLA-DQA allele in addition to the five previously described; this new allele is designated RLA-DQA-F.  相似文献

Mass screening for hepatitis C virus antibody was carried out in 875 inhabitants (313 men and 562 women) of a town in Japan with a high rate of hepatitis B virus infection. The overall rate of positivity for anti-HCV was 8.8% (6.4% in men and 10,1% in women). The rate of positivity for hepatitis B virus surface antigen was 11.2%. Five subjects (0.6%) were positive for both markers. HCV-RNA was detected in 65 (88.4%) of 77 individuals who were positive for anti-HCV and in 1 (1.5%) of 60 individuals negative for anti-HCV. The genotype of the HCV genome was determined by PCR analysis using type-specific primers in 60 individuals. HCV type 1b was detected in 51 subjects (85%), type 2a in 3 subjects (5%), and type 2b in 6 subjects (10%). None of the individuals was infected with more than one genotype. The nucleotide sequences of the partial nonstructural 5 region of HCV type 1b genotype obtained from 6 individuals showed at least 92.0% homology in the nucleotide sequence, and 94.8% homology in the amino acid sequence. Homology among these clones was greater than their homology with previously described type 1 b sequences. The findings suggest that there was a specific local origin of HCV infection, although it was not possible to identify any single source of HCV infection. The results also indicate the presence of asymptomatic HCV carriers. © 1995 Wiley-Liss, Inc.  相似文献

 Energy-rich phosphates, [ATP]/[ADPfree] ratios, and the myosin heavy chain (MHC) complement were determined in single fibres from normal rabbit muscles, and in fibres isolated from tibialis anterior muscle undergoing fast-to-slow conversion by chronic low-frequency stimulation (CLFS). In normal muscles, energy-rich phosphate contents and [ATP]/[ADPfree] ratios could thus be assigned to different MHC-based fibre types. Phosphocreatine (PCr) contents and [ATP]/[ADPfree] ratios differed markedly between fast- and slow-twitch fibres, as well as within the fast fibre subtypes. Both magnitudes were approximately twofold higher in the fastest (type IIB) fibres as compared to the slowest (type I) fibres. According to PCr contents and [ATP]/[ADPfree] ratios pure and hybrid fibres were aligned in an order similar to that determined by their contractile properties and myofibrillar ATPase activities. CLFS for up to 30 days induced pronounced decreases in PCr and [ATP]/[ADPfree] which attained levels twofold lower than in normal slow-twitch fibres. In both normal and stimulated muscles, PCr and [ATP]/[ADPfree] ratios were correlated, indicating their equilibrium in the different fibre types. The relationship detected between MHC isoform expression and the [ATP]/[ADPfree] ratio suggests that the drastic and persistent depression of the cellular energy state may act as an important signal initiating fast-to-slow transformation processes in muscle fibres. 采用位于α3′HVR同侧与成人型多囊肾病基因(PKD1)更加接近的pGGG1及另一侧的24-1和218EP6等探针对正常人基因组DNA进行限制性片段长度多态性(RELP)分析,分别检测各等位片段的频率,在此基础上,应用这三个基因探针与3′HVR一起对2个成人型多囊肾病家系成员进行单体型分析,在这2个家系中,5个APKD患者的RFLP单体型被证明与PKD1基因相连锁,发现一个重组体,并检测出二个症状前个体。  相似文献
